I've been using your package to calculate the one step ahead residuals for age and length compositions that are fit by a Dirichlet-multinomial distribution. I noticed that the redDirM function does not work if you have any zeros in the observations. Therefore, I had added a small constant to the observed and predicted to try to overcome this issue. However, I still occasionally get the error message: In qnorm(pred$Fx - U * pred$px) : NaNs produced
Do you know what causes this or how it can be avoided?
I can send you some examples if necessary.
